Animal welfare officers raided her property in August 2024 following a complaint about dog welfare and suspected illegal breeding. Footage from Hope Rescue charity showed the squalid conditions the dogs were living in, with six unfortunately having to be put down due to their poor health. Cooper, who won six Crufts awards in 2016, pleaded guilty to 11 animal welfare offences, including breeding dogs without a licence and causing unnecessary suffering. The 74-year-old received a 12-month suspended sentence and was ordered to pay £10,000 in prosecution costs.
